Wine Description:
Santa Rita Casa Real Cabernet Sauvignon is a premium wine produced by Santa Rita, a renowned winery in Chile. The grapes are sourced from the Maipo Valley, a prestigious appellation known for its ideal growing conditions for Cabernet Sauvignon. The vineyard features well-draining soils and a Mediterranean climate, which allows for optimal ripening of the grapes. The winemaking process involves careful selection of the best grapes, followed by fermentation in stainless steel tanks and aging in French oak barrels. The resulting wine is a full-bodied and complex Cabernet Sauvignon, with notes of blackcurrant, blackberry, and vanilla. It has a long and elegant finish, making it a perfect choice for special occasions or pairing with rich and flavorful dishes.

Wine Expert Note:

Santa Rita Casa Real Cabernet Sauvignon is a bold, full-bodied red wine with intense black fruit aromas. On the palate, it has an inviting acidity, smooth tannins, and a lingering finish. It offers ripe flavors of black cherry, blackberry, and plum, complemented by hints of vanilla, cedar, and tobacco. This is a well-balanced, complex Cabernet Sauvignon with a great structure and length. Enjoy it with grilled meats or aged cheeses.

Almaviva is an iconic Chilean red blend from Central Valley. It is a collaboration between Baron Philippe de Rothschild and the Chilean Concha y Toro family, and is an expression of the best of both worlds. This deep, complex blend of Cabernet Sauvignon, Carmenere, Cabernet Franc, Petit Verdot and Merlot is aged for 18 months in new French oak barrels and delivers an intense, multi-layered nose of blackberries, spice, and tobacco. On the palate, this full-bodied wine has ripe tannins, balanced acidity, and a long, savory finish. Enjoy it with roasted meats, game, and aged cheeses.
